# Welcome to the Dunmore partner SFTP drop handler.
# Quick orientation for new folks: partners upload nightly bundles
# into a shared landing zone, and this module polls, validates,
# and sweeps them into the Kelwick ingest queue. The polling
# cadence and file-size ceilings matter a lot here — too eager
# and we hammer the gateway, too lazy and the morning batch
# slips. Don't tweak these casually; the Averly team signed off
# on them after the spring backlog. Current values are below.

constants for yaduf-fahag:
BUDGETS = {
    "kelix": 528,
    "briwyn": 734,
}

Onboarding: Versioning in the Thistledown Component Library

Welcome aboard! Thistledown follows strict semver, but with a twist: any change to a component's event contract bumps the major, even if the visual output is identical. Security reviewers care because downstream apps pin majors, so a sneaky minor bump can smuggle behavior changes past audit. Release tags are signed by the Coppervale bot, and the signing vault is access-gated. If you ever need to re-sign a tag during review, unlock the vault with the recovery passphrase below.

vault phrase of yaduf-yajop = lamath-kelix-aldion-zorius-ulaox-eliax-gorox-norok-fenael-fenath-julael-pelius-belius-druion

# Pavilion Kiosk — Environments

The Pavilion kiosk app runs in three environments: lab, pilot, and fleet. Each one carries its own watchdog service, which restarts the UI shell if heartbeats stop for longer than the configured window. Reviewers should note that lab deliberately uses aggressive timeouts to surface hangs early, while fleet favors stability. For reference during review, the fleet watchdog runs with the settings shown below.

deployment values, hadup-yajog:
[holion]
team = silwyn
access_code = ac_eb6e99
host = holion.novacio.internal
port = 5672
owner = kasok.sorion
peer = sorvan.kelvinet.local

# Scalewisp autoscaler env — read me first!
# This thing watches queue depth on the Bramblejack job queue and
# scales workers up/down. Don't crank QUEUE_DEPTH_TARGET below 50
# unless you enjoy thrashing. Defaults are sane for staging.
# The queue broker needs its access secret right below this comment, one line, no quotes:

sealed setting: LEDGER_TOKEN20=6148d35bbb480b0ab79e